The Guadalajara

Servings: 4
I was in Guadalajara and had a burger similar to this one, Assistant Food Stylist Kathleen Kanen reports. The salsa that topped the burger was a welcome change from the usual tomato and onion slices, and Kathleen added tequila to her version. The recipe makes more salsa than you'll need for the burgers; serve the extra on the side with baked tortilla chips.
Ingredients:
1 teaspoon chipotle chile powder
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1 pound ground round
cooking spray
4 (2-ounce) kaiser rolls
1 1/3 cups tequila-spiked salsa
Directions:
1. Prepare grill.
2. Combine chile powder, salt, and beef. Divide the mixture into 4 equal portions, shaping each portion into a 1/2-inch-thick patty.
3. Place patties on a grill rack coated with cooking spray; grill 5 minutes on each side or until done. Place rolls, cut sides down, on grill rack; grill 1 minute or until toasted. Place 1 patty on bottom half of each roll; top each serving with 1/3 cup Tequila-Spiked Salsa and top half of roll.
